We join with you in this humble and beautiful prayer for forgiveness and we thank you for sharing your heart so openly before the Lord. It pleases God when we come to Him with a contrite spirit seeking His mercy and choosing to extend mercy to others.

The Scripture assures us of His willingness to forgive when we confess our sins honestly before Him. 1 John 1:9 says If we confess our sins, he is faithful and righteous to forgive us the sins, and to cleanse us from all unrighteousness. Psalm 103:12 says As far as the east is from the west, so far has he removed our transgressions from us. And Isaiah 1:18 says Come now, and let us reason together, says Yahweh: though your sins be as scarlet, they shall be as white as snow. though they be red like crimson, they shall be as wool. There is no sin too great for His grace to cover when we turn to Him in repentance.

We also rejoice that you have chosen to forgive everyone who has hurt you, for this is the heart of our Father. Eph 4:32 says And be kind to one another, tenderhearted, forgiving each other, just as God also in Christ forgave you. Jesus taught us in Matt 6:14-15 For if you forgive men their trespasses, your heavenly Father will also forgive you. But if you don't forgive men their trespasses, neither will your Father forgive your trespasses. Your willingness to forgive reflects His forgiveness toward you and frees your heart from bitterness.

We notice you prayed to the Lord but did not mention the name of Jesus Christ, and we want to gently encourage you in this because it is only through Jesus that we have access to the Father and receive forgiveness. John 14:6 says Jesus said to him, I am the way, the truth, and the life. No one comes to the Father, except through me. Acts 4:12 says There is salvation in none other, for neither is there any other name under heaven, that is given among men, by which we must be saved. Rom 10:9 says that if you will confess with your mouth that Jesus is Lord, and believe in your heart that God raised him from the dead, you will be saved. It is by His blood shed on the cross that our sins are forgiven, and we encourage you to place your full trust in Jesus as Lord and Savior if you have not already, calling upon His name for salvation.

Thank you for sharing this humble and honest prayer. It takes courage to name both the need to be forgiven and the willingness to forgive others, and we are grateful you brought both to the Lord.

We want you to know that what you are doing matters. Choosing to ask for forgiveness and choosing to release those who hurt you are real decisions before God, even when old feelings still surface. Healing of emotions often takes longer than the decision itself, and that does not mean your forgiveness was not real. It just means your heart is still catching up, and God is patient with you in that process.

One simple step that may help this week is to find a quiet moment and name these prayers specifically before the Lord. You might write down briefly what you are bringing to Him for forgiveness, and the names or hurts you are choosing to release, then tell Him out loud that you are handing each one to Him and asking for His help to walk in that freedom day by day. If someone you hurt comes to mind and it would be safe and helpful to make amends, consider asking a trusted pastor for wisdom on how to do that well.

There is forgiveness with God, and your prayer has come to the very place where forgiveness is to be found. You have done well to cry, Lord forgive me, for the promise stands sure, I even I am He that blotteth out thy transgressions for mine own sake. It is a divine forgiveness, not the pardon of a fellow creature, but the act of the great God Himself against whom you have sinned, and therefore it is complete and eternal.

Whatever your sins may have been, however many or however great, however much you may have hurt others and been hurt by them, there is forgiveness. Where God draws no limit, do not you draw any. If by faith you can believe in the sin forgiving God and accept the matchless Atonement which covers all your guilt, then you are even now among the blessed. For there is forgiveness now, at this very moment, and it is only to be obtained from God through Jesus Christ His Son, the Just for the unjust, that He might bring us to God. He does not forgive as you and I forgive, sparingly and with reserve, for you come to an end of your forgiveness before long, but He blots out sin so that it is no longer imputed and He remembers it no more.

Take care that your repentance is of the holy, healthy, heavenly sort which is worked in the renewed heart by the Holy Spirit. True repentance gives God glory. It says, Lord, I have no claim upon You, I have no rights but the right to be punished, yet I look out of self to Christ and to Christ only. Faith and repentance are inseparable, the repentance which purges the soul from dead works and the faith which fills the soul with living works. When the Son removes guilt, the Spirit removes guile, and undergoes a change of nature, so that you will not take pleasure in sin but will hunger and thirst after the Word and turn from sin because of the love of God who died for you.

And as you have received so full and perfect a forgiveness, you are called to forgive even as you have been forgiven. The theme of God's forgiving love should lead us to gather grace by which to forgive others even to seventy times seven. It is a joint work of mutual forgiveness among those who have been freely pardoned. As you have said from the heart, I forgive everyone that hurt me, continue to exert that same fulness of forgiving grace, not measuring yourself by others, but acting worthy of the privileges of one who has been brought from bondage into freedom and favor.
